Industrial Sheet Metal Remnant Organizer with Pull-out System

An industrial sheet metal remnant organizer with pull-out system serves different functions depending on the shop that installs it. In a laser job shop cutting 300 part numbers per week, the organizer functions as a rapid-access library of reusable offcutsmaterial that would otherwise go to scrap after one cutting cycle. In a heavy-plate fabrication facility processing 60 mm to 100 mm carbon steel, the same organizer becomes a safety-critical storage system that prevents multi-ton plates from leaning against walls or resting on uneven floor surfaces where they pose a tip hazard. The HC-V series from Herochu covers both use cases and the range between them through a modular frame design that accepts custom layer counts, drawer spacing, and overall dimensions.

Understanding the Standard HC-V Model Range

Herochu bases the standard HC-V lineup around three sheet size envelopes. The framework remains consistent — 15 layers with 50 mm inter-deck clearance and manually operated full-extension drawers — while the external dimensions scale to the material footprint:

HC-V2010-15 is built for the 2000 mm × 1000 mm sheet format, the unit size most common in general fabrication shops processing standard-dimension stock from steel service centers. External dimensions of 2700 mm (length) × 2455 mm (height) × 1200 mm (width) allow placement along workshop walls or between production cells where larger racks would obstruct aisle clearance. This model handles plate sizes up to roughly 2000 mm × 1000 mm, which covers the majority of laser cutting bed dimensions in small to mid-size shops.

HC-V2513-15 steps up to the 2500 mm × 1500 mm format. At 2700 mm × 2955 mm × 1700 mm externally, this rack suits shops running 1500 mm-wide coil-fed blanking lines, as well as fabricators cutting structural steel base plates and gussets from larger sheet stock. The additional 500 mm of drawer depth compared to the HC-V2010 accommodates the extra plate length without overhang.

HC-V3015-15 is the largest standard configuration, sized for 3000 mm × 1500 mm sheets — the format found in heavy-plate laser and plasma cutting bays. External dimensions of 2700 mm × 4455 mm × 1700 mm reflect the vertical growth needed to house 15 drawers with 50 mm layer spacing at this sheet length. At 4.5 meters tall, this rack requires a minimum ceiling clearance of approximately 5 meters for crane operation. Shops with overhead cranes rated at 5 tons or higher are the typical installation environment for this model.

All three models share a 1,000 kg uniform distributed load rating per drawer, achieved through the same linear-bearing guide rail system and Q235B structural frame. The drawer count stays at 15 in the standard configurations, though the number of active layers can be reduced by leaving upper or lower drawer positions empty if the shop’s offcut volume does not require the full complement.

Custom Configuration Variables

Beyond the standard models, Herochu accepts custom specifications across five primary variables:

Layer count — While 15 layers represent the standard density, shops with high offcut variety but thin individual pieces may benefit from 18 to 22 layers with proportionally closer spacing. Conversely, a heavy-plate shop storing 60 mm stock in a limited number of grades may only need 6 to 8 layers with generous 100 mm to 180 mm inter-deck clearance. Herochu adjusts the frame column height and drill pattern to the specified layer count, so the rack height grows or shrinks in proportion to the drawer total.

Inter-deck spacing — The 50 mm standard spacing fits sheet gauges up to approximately 45 mm. Shops storing formed parts, small weldments, or nested assemblies may require 80 mm to 120 mm per layer to clear flanges and protrusions. The column drill pattern supports spacing increments as fine as 25 mm, allowing precise vertical packing that avoids wasted air space between drawers.

Drawer load rating — While 1,000 kg per drawer covers most remnant storage applications, a shop storing denser materials (thick tool steel, tungsten alloy offcuts) or placing multiple full sheets per drawer may request a 2,000 kg or 3,000 kg per-layer rating. Achieving the higher load capacity involves upgrading the guide rail cross-section, increasing ball-bearing carriage count per rail, and reinforcing the drawer deck with additional longitudinal stiffeners. These changes add frame weight and cost, so Herochu recommends the 1,000 kg standard for shops whose offcut weight does not exceed this figure under worst-case loading.

Drawer depth for non-standard sheet lengths — Shops handling 4000 mm, 5000 mm, or 6000 mm sheet lengths can specify extended drawer depths with proportional increases to the frame length dimension. At these lengths, the rack design adds mid-span support columns to prevent drawer sag under load, and the guide rail arrangement shifts from two-rail to three-rail support per drawer side.

Finish and color coding — The standard powder coat is available in multiple colors, allowing shops to assign rack colors by material family — blue for carbon steel, green for aluminum, gray for stainless — as a shop-wide visual management system. Drawer front label holders are standard; engraved metal tag slots are available as a factory option for shops operating in environments where paper or adhesive labels degrade under oil mist or coolant spray.

Industry-Specific Application Patterns

Laser job shops and contract fabricators typically run the HC-V2010-15 or HC-V2513-15, using the rack as a remnant library that the nesting programmer consults before auto-nesting each job. When the programming software identifies a nest layout that would leave a usable remnant, the programmer checks the rack for an existing offcut of matching grade and thickness. The practice shifts the shop’s material utilization from a typical 70 to 75 percent toward 80 to 85 percent — a gain of 5 to 15 percentage points that represents thousands of dollars in avoided raw material cost per machine per year.

Heavy equipment manufacturers and structural fabricators handling plate thicknesses of 25 mm and above gravitate toward the HC-V3015-15 or custom heavy-load configurations. In these shops, remnant weight — not count — drives the storage requirement. A single 3000 mm × 1500 mm × 60 mm carbon steel plate weighs approximately 2,100 kg, occupying a full drawer at the standard 1,000 kg rating and requiring the upgraded load configuration. The safety aspect of vertical drawer storage is especially relevant here: a stack of three such plates leaning against a wall represents a crush hazard that a properly anchored drawer rack eliminates entirely.

Stamping plants and progressive die operations accumulate skeleton scrap — the latticed frame left after stamping blanks out of a coil-fed strip. While much of this material heads to the scrap bin by weight, usable sections of uncut strip and partial coils can be stored flat in an HC-V rack for use as test material during die setup and tryout. The drawer system keeps these test pieces clean and flat, preventing the edge damage that would occur if they were tossed into a bulk scrap hopper.

Stainless steel and aluminum fabricators benefit from the surface-protection aspect of drawer storage. These materials carry a premium over carbon steel, and surface scratches from floor contact or stacking friction reduce the usable area on each sheet. An industrial sheet metal remnant organizer with pull-out system preserves the full surface quality of stored material, which matters directly when the next job requires a cosmetic-grade finish with no allowable surface defects.

Installation and Operational Footprint

All Herochu HC-V models ship as pre-fabricated frame modules with the drawer guide rails pre-mounted at the factory. On-site assembly consists of bolting the column sections to the base plates, installing the cross-bracing, and sliding the pre-assembled drawers into the guide rails. A two-person crew with a forklift can typically assemble and anchor a standard HC-V unit in under four hours.

The rack requires a flat, level concrete floor with a compressive strength of 25 MPa or higher. For outdoor or semi-outdoor installations under covered canopies, Herochu offers an optional galvanized finish in lieu of the standard powder coat, providing additional corrosion resistance against humidity and temperature cycling.

Return on Investment Framework

The payback period for a Herochu industrial sheet metal remnant organizer with pull-out system comes from three cost streams: recovered floor space (calculated as avoided lease cost per square meter per year), improved material utilization (calculated as the cost of raw material not purchased because offcuts were reused), and reduced handling labor (calculated as operator hours no longer spent searching for and moving material). For a mid-size fabrication shop processing 500 tons of sheet metal annually, the combined annual savings from these three streams typically recovers the rack purchase cost within 12 to 18 months, after which the rack contributes directly to operating margin.
